The electronics industry is undergoing a significant transformation, particularly in the domain of advanced packaging. As of 2025, this niche sector reached a valuation of $55 billion, and forecasts suggest a remarkable surge to over $120 billion by 2031. This dramatic growth trajectory is driven by various factors, including the increasing demand for compact and efficient electronic components.
In today’s fast-paced technological landscape, the need for innovative packaging solutions has never been greater. Advanced packaging techniques enhance the performance and functionality of electronic devices, which is vital in an era where consumers demand higher performance in smaller form factors. This shift is particularly evident in regions like Southeast Asia, where countries such as Indonesia are rapidly emerging as key players in the electronics supply chain.
Several trends are contributing to the booming advanced packaging market. One major factor is the escalating demand for internet-connected devices and smartphones, which necessitate more sophisticated packaging solutions. These devices require high-density packaging to accommodate multiple functionalities within a limited space.
Technological advancements play a critical role in the evolution of advanced packaging. Techniques such as System-in-Package (SiP) and 3D packaging are gaining traction as manufacturers strive to innovate and reduce costs. These methods allow for greater integration of components, optimizing performance while minimizing size.
